Understanding the Mechanics of the Game
The fundamental operation of the aviator game revolves around a provably fair random number generator (RNG). This generator determines the point at which the airplane will ‘crash,’ effectively ending the round. Players place a bet at the start of each round, and the multiplier begins to increase. The goal is to cash out before the multiplier reaches the point determined by the RNG. The core principle is simple: the longer you wait, the higher the potential payout, but the greater the risk of losing your initial bet. Successfully predicting the ‘crash point’ – or, rather, cashing out just before it – is the key to winning consistently. Many platforms offer features like auto-cash out, allowing players to pre-set a multiplier at which their bet will automatically be secured, removing some of the pressure of real-time decision-making.
The Role of the Random Number Generator
A provably fair RNG is crucial for building trust and transparency in an online game. It ensures that each round is independent and that the outcome is not predetermined or manipulated. These systems typically use cryptographic algorithms to generate random numbers, and players can often verify the fairness of each round through publicly available seed data. Understanding that the game is genuinely random is vital for developing a strategic approach, rather than attempting to identify patterns that don’t exist. Reputable gaming platforms will provide detailed information about their RNG and its verification process, reinforcing player confidence. This transparency sets it apart from many traditional casino games.

Developing a Betting Strategy
While the aviator game is largely based on luck, players can employ strategies to manage risk and potentially increase their chances of success. One popular approach is the Martingale system, where players double their bet after each loss, aiming to recover previous losses with a single win. However, this strategy requires a substantial bankroll and can lead to significant losses if a losing streak persists. Another approach involves setting target multipliers – identifying a specific payout level and automatically cashing out when it is reached. This can help to avoid impulsive decisions driven by greed or fear. Ultimately, the best strategy depends on an individual’s risk tolerance, bankroll, and playing style. Avoid chasing losses, and always bet responsibly.
Risk Management and Bankroll Allocation
Effective risk management is paramount in the aviator game. Players should never bet more than they can afford to lose, and it’s crucial to establish a clear bankroll allocation strategy. A common rule of thumb is to only wager a small percentage of your bankroll on each bet – typically between 1% and 5%. This ensures that even a series of losses won’t deplete your funds quickly. Setting stop-loss limits – predetermined amounts of money you’re willing to lose – can also help prevent excessive losses. Diversifying your bets, such as placing smaller bets on multiple rounds, can further mitigate risk. Consider your long-term goals and adjust your betting amounts accordingly.

Psychological Aspects of Playing
The aviator game isn’t just about mathematical probabilities; it’s significantly influenced by psychology. The thrill of watching the multiplier rise creates a dopamine rush, which can lead to impulsive decision-making. Fear of missing out (FOMO) can tempt players to wait too long, hoping for a higher payout, only to see the plane fly away. Conversely, fear of losing can cause players to cash out prematurely, missing out on potential gains. Recognizing these psychological biases is crucial for maintaining a rational approach to the game. It's easy to get emotionally invested, especially during winning streaks but emotionally detached decision-making is vital. Remaining calm and disciplined is essential for long-term success.
